Output d3d8dc91ed79243f93feb96a6752ecfdcee4cd7b0ab02be8eee15fb284f06edb:3

value
15425008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5fd7b4044ccff28c470737e3d22e0016b10b529abbc3cd5cc5daf01fb4a4d06a
address
bc1ptltmgpzvelegc3c8xl3aytsqz6csk556h0pu6hx9mtcpld9y6p4qhjsnxy
transaction
d3d8dc91ed79243f93feb96a6752ecfdcee4cd7b0ab02be8eee15fb284f06edb
confirmations
26107
spent
true